If you’ve only ever boiled gnocchi, this recipe will completely transform how you cook it. Sheet Pan Gnocchi with Cherry Tomatoes and Pesto turns shelf-stable potato gnocchi into pillowy dumplings with crispy, golden-brown exteriors and tender centers—no boiling pot required. As the gnocchi roasts, sweet cherry tomatoes burst open to create a warm, natural sauce that marries perfectly with fragrant basil pesto.
The secret to perfectly crispy roasted gnocchi is Tossing Shelf-Stable Shelf-Pantry Gnocchi Straight Out of the Package in Olive Oil and Roasting Uncrowded at High Heat (425°F / 220°C). Skipping the boiling step prevents the gnocchi from absorbing excess water, allowing the dry oven heat to crisp the outer skin while cooking the inside until soft and pillowy.

Key Ingredients Overview
- Potato Gnocchi: 16 oz shelf-stable or refrigerated potato gnocchi (do not boil beforehand!).
- Cherry Tomatoes: 2 pints (about 4 cups) sweet cherry or grape tomatoes.
- Basil Pesto: ½ cup of high-quality fresh store-bought or homemade basil pesto.
- Cheese: 1 cup fresh mini mozzarella balls (bocconcini) or torn fresh mozzarella/burrata, plus freshly grated Parmigiano-Reggiano.
- Aromatics & Oil: Extra virgin olive oil, minced garlic, red pepper flakes, salt, and black pepper.
- Finish: Fresh basil leaves and a splash of balsamic glaze (optional).
Step-by-Step Instructions
1.Prep Oven & Sheet Pan:3 min.
Preheat your oven to 425°F (220°C). Line a large, rimmed baking sheet with parchment paper or heavy-duty foil for easy cleanup.
2.Toss Gnocchi, Tomatoes & Seasonings:3 min.
Directly on the baking sheet (or in a large bowl), combine 16 oz shelf-stable gnocchi (straight from the package!) and 4 cups whole cherry tomatoes. Drizzle with 2½ tablespoons extra virgin olive oil, 3 minced garlic cloves, ½ teaspoon salt, ¼ teaspoon black pepper, and ¼ te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es. Toss until everything is evenly coated.
3.Roast Until Golden & Burst:20 min.
Spread the gnocchi and tomatoes into a single, even layer across the pan. Roast at 425°F (220°C) for 20 to 22 minutes, shaking the pan halfway through, until the gnocchi is golden and crispy on the outside and the cherry tomatoes are blistered, jammy, and bursting.
4.Fold in Pesto & Fresh Mozzarella:2 min.
Remove the sheet pan from the oven. Gently press down on any remaining whole tomatoes with a fork to release their juices. Dollop ½ cup fresh basil pesto and scatter 1 cup mini mozzarella balls over the hot gnocchi. Toss gently to coat in the warm tomato-pesto sauce.
5.Melt Cheese & Serve Hot:2 min.
Return the sheet pan to the oven for 2 minutes just until the mozzarella gets warm and soft. Garnish with fresh basil leaves, grated Parmesan, and a drizzle of balsamic glaze if desired. Serve immediately!

Expert Tips for Success
- Do NOT Boil the Gnocchi: Boiling gnocchi adds moisture that traps steam in the oven, making them soft and gummy instead of crispy. Use shelf-stable or refrigerated gnocchi directly from the package.
- Add Pesto AFTER Roasting: Pesto contains delicate fresh basil and olive oil that turn dark brown and bitter if baked at high heat for 20 minutes. Stirring it in right after the pan leaves the oven keeps the herbs bright and aromatic.
- Use Plenty of Tomatoes: The juice from the bursting tomatoes blends with the olive oil and pesto to create a built-in sauce—don’t skimp on the 2 pints!
